Improvement of RSSI collection efficiency for position estimation using sensor NW and its effect on machine learning accuracy
Takefumi Masuda, Keiji Takahei, Tsugumichi Shibata (TCU) EMT2022-12 MW2022-36 OPE2022-15 EST2022-13 MWPTHz2022-10

(in English) Japan has become one of the world's top longevity societies and the population is aging. Under such circumstances, the demand for indoor position estimation systems for watching over the elderly is increasing. Therefore, we have been studying a system that estimates the position of the elderly from the received signal strength indicator (RSSI) of the radio waves emitted by the mobile beacon worn by the elderly. The wireless standard EnOcean is used as the beacon signal, and the RSSI is collected at multiple points indoors at the same time. The position of the elderly is estimated by machine learning the relationship between the RSSI data and the signal transmission position. In this presentation, we consider the method of improving the efficiency of RSSI data acquisition and the points to keep in mind related to the accuracy of machine learning.
